While the demons were rising, mankind was about to become extinct. Six temples rose and protected the last territory of mankind.

A young boy joins the temple as a knight to save his mother. During his journey full of miracles and tricks in the world where temples and demons are antagonistic to each other, will he be able to ascend to the strongest knight and inherit the sealed divine throne?

Shen Yin Wan Zuo tells the story of mankind war against demons from the perspective of a child that has been granted extraordinary strength and fortitude to take key role in the said war. We follow his journey and development, how he used the materials he was given smartly and righteously, with plenty of supports from people around him, for the good of the mankind.

An opposite to Douluo Dalu, another work of Tang Jia San Shou that hints at cynicism against human and the world, Shen Yin Wan Zuo sticks... more>> with normative ethics. The MC is an ideal human being who is loyal, generous, diligent, filial, wise, etc. On one side, it made for a good story material. Furthermore, Tang Jia San Shou clearly excels at character and plot development among other xianxia writers. On the other hand, the MC perfection may nauseate us who have realized that the world is not some place where we can survive by being exceedingly kind. <<less

Very, very, very good novel. It has good action and an interesting world. While there are many battles where he has to fight alone, there are also many team battles where he fights with his teammates. The enemies are demons from another world, who invaded humanity and transformed many of them into demons. MC is extremely talented holy knight (similar to paladin). Other than holy knight there are other classes like assassin, warrior, mage, priest, summoner and maybe even more, each with different abilities. MC is much more honorable and... more>> less viscous than other usual xianxia heroes, but when it’s time to fight or kill he won’t back down. Main lead’s love interest is also very strong and with similarly great potential, she’s not someone who needs protection all the time and has enough power to fight side by side with MC. I read till chapter 270 and story gets better and better.

Had read this novel a while back and I must say, this is one TJSS's top works. Tbh, I am writing this because the reviews really irked me as well as some of the comments in the forum. Its not that I think all people should have exactly same preference as me, but if your really bashing on this novel please give decent supporting reason. The whole world is really well thought out and has been described pretty good as well. I have read lot of novels here (maybe more... more>> than 100) and this one has the best fighting scenes, hands down. TJSS is really good at describing fight scenes and he outdid himself here. Power system is similar to that in other novels, but it has its own characteristics which keep it interesting. Almost every fight has strategy involved. If you are one of those you likes reading about a battle in one sentence, then this is just, not for you.

Coming on to romance, this is decent, sweet romance element, lot better than most Action/Martial Arts novels. But just dont expect even chapter to have dooey stuff. Just remember this is primarily an Action/Martial Arts novel.

Moving on towards the MC, hes is pretty generic with amazing talent. Obviously he get his fair share of armor and luck (Show me one novel which doesnt have this element). Lot of people mention abt the fact that hes too good, which is total bullshit. No idea what they are smoking up. He is good to friends and ruthless to his enemies. If you want MC to randomly r*pe/kill his friends, then I will say again- STOP READING, LEAVE NOW.

I feel that TJSS doesnt get enough credit for foreshadowing and building things up, which become completely clear after 100s of chapters. Lot of the titbits are given out throughout the novel regarding why exactly the 'present situation' arose. Coming to wrong conclusions because of some of the wrong information given out by the characters who themselves have misconceptions make for good twists and turns when the true story is revealed. Ending a novel seems to be a pretty tough thing to do (not that I have ever tried), with most of the authors making a mess out of it or just not good enough. Fortunately this novel has one of the best endings among the novels I have read here and I thing you will be pretty satisfied.

So summing up, this is xuanhuan novel which sticks to its core elements pretty well. What puts it apart from its contemporaries great story with no major plot holes and inconsistencies. Nicely thought out story with great ending. Fighting scenes are its highlight. This is not going to turn the world upside down, but make a fun and engrossing read.
